Headed to Victory Bowl

Headed to Victory Bowl

Teague High School seniors Luke Stacks and Reagan Heggins were introduced during a press conference Sunday, Feb. 6, at Highland Baptist Church in Waco, as athletes who will compete Saturday, June 4, in the Fellowship of Christian Athletes Victory Bowl. Stacks will play in the football game and Heggins will compete in the volleyball game. The athletes will be honored April 24 at an FCA Victory Banquet at Baylor’s Ferrell Center as well.

Parkview Regional Hospital is now a part of ScionHealth

Parkview Regional Hospital is now part of ScionHealth, a new company that launched today following the finalization of LifePoint Health’s transaction with Kindred Healthcare. Headquartered in Louisville, Ky., ScionHealth operates 79 acute and post-acute care hospital campuses in 25 states. As announced in October, the new health system’s founding facilities include 61 long-term acute care hospitals from legacy Kindred Healthcare and 18 of LifePoint Health’s community hospital campuses.
